#848906 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#848906 is composed of 51.8% red, 53.7%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.6%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 62.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.6% and a lightness of 28%. #848906 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0c with #091300.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#848906
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050500 is the darkest color, while #fefef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#848906
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4d43 is the less saturated color, while #898f00 is the most saturated one.
